Originally constructed in 1924, Soldier Field has been the home of the Chicago Bears for more than 30 years. The second complete rebuild in the stadium’s history was completed in September 2003, and the stadium has won numerous awards since reopening to the public. The New York Times ranked the facility as one of the five best new buildings of 2003.
